Susanna Barkataki

she/her

Susanna Barkataki, E-RYT 500, C-IAYT, is an Indian yoga practitioner and founder of Ignite Institute for Yogic Leadership and Social Change. Known for her work in decolonizing and embracing the roots of yoga, she runs 200-hour and 300-hour Embody Yoga’s Roots Yoga Teacher Training programs that are changing the face of yoga today. Susanna is author of the #1 New Release and International Bestseller in Yoga (November2020), Embrace Yoga’s Roots: Courageous Ways to Deepen Your Yoga Practice. Her yoga trainings are currently shifting the paradigm of what yoga looks like in the West, with a commitment to diversity and culture. She educates in yoga teacher trainings and beyond as the founder of Yoga Class Curator—a year-long training to deepen beyond YTTs. With an honors degree in philosophy from UC Berkeley and a master’s in education from Cambridge College, ordained by Thich Nhat Hanh and trained in the Shankaracharya tradition, Susanna runs programs that change the world with authentic yoga. Her gift is storytelling from the roots of yoga and making complex philosophical topics down to earth, practical, and implementable for students of all experiences.
